Commit graph

11217 commits

Author SHA1 Message Date
Nikita Epifanov
04e4ad0d6e Translated using Weblate (Russian)
Currently translated at 100.0% (85 of 85 strings)

Translation: SchildiChat/SchildiChat-android
Translate-URL: https://weblate.bubu1.eu/projects/schildichat/schildichat-android/ru/
2021-08-01 12:26:01 +02:00
SpiritCroc
ab1fcaca62 Scroll to linked message: better control the final scroll position
With scrollToPosition(), the layout will only scroll such that the view
is visible *somewhere* on the screen. Defining a precise offset where to
show it is better, so the user can expect where the message will show
up.

Change-Id: Idd25a062c4be8f45ba804e442d63409f279f2a76
2021-08-01 12:22:27 +02:00
SpiritCroc
6c9c2eaef5 Fix scrolling to bottom if it's not far and it wasn't at bottom initially
Change-Id: Ifaf2395140d30b456acd9130bd058ed573888423
2021-08-01 12:11:58 +02:00
SpiritCroc
6399e71e25 [merge-features] Fix and properly style voice message recording for SC
Change-Id: Iba97f334b07e0fa1f4a4cc8fc92c97e53d919dd4
2021-08-01 11:42:17 +02:00
SpiritCroc
3959a838d1 [merge-features] Fix voice messsage bubble layout + SC themes
Change-Id: Idd2dddc8c8f6333ca90fa5411c69e084e3a4cdcf
2021-08-01 10:31:17 +02:00
SpiritCroc
899168e84c increment_version.sh: Exclude merge-specific changes from changelog
Change-Id: I8ec4f78b129efc63613f3881975f9738ac463eb6
2021-08-01 09:39:49 +02:00
SpiritCroc
3cb509c58a Automatic SchildiChat string correction
Change-Id: I9c40b43cf33abd696d421bdafd77db159eeb6545
2021-08-01 09:37:47 +02:00
SpiritCroc
9b9964e506 Automatic upstream merge postprocessing
Change-Id: I5e4bd152529574c753fb2dd8b39ceafb8638ed02
2021-08-01 09:37:46 +02:00
SpiritCroc
25ba52115b Merge tag 'v1.1.15' into sc
Change-Id: I6bc7a7c052ccaae6adec247889b37baac2672ba4

Conflicts:
	vector/src/main/assets/open_source_licenses.html
	vector/src/main/java/im/vector/app/features/home/room/detail/composer/TextComposerView.kt
	vector/src/main/res/drawable/ic_insert_emoji.xml
	vector/src/main/res/layout/composer_layout_constraint_set_compact.xml
	vector/src/main/res/layout/fragment_room_detail.xml
	vector/src/main/res/layout/item_timeline_event_base.xml
	vector/src/main/res/xml/vector_settings_labs.xml
2021-08-01 09:37:33 +02:00
Valere
60caac4214
Merge pull request #3663 from vector-im/feature/bca/room_caps_restriced
Feature/bca/room caps restricted
2021-07-30 19:41:16 +02:00
Valere
aaa9c7e795 fix rebase 2021-07-30 19:05:47 +02:00
Valere
efdaa49e70 Code review 2021-07-30 18:44:25 +02:00
Valere
a7dc7e8d8a klint 2021-07-30 18:44:14 +02:00
Valere
88fec379c4 Cleaning 2021-07-30 18:44:14 +02:00
Valere
5adceaca23 Code quality 2021-07-30 18:44:14 +02:00
Valere
a626f42a3b Add change log 2021-07-30 18:43:50 +02:00
Valere
30c299ebe1 cleaning 2021-07-30 18:43:50 +02:00
Valere
c9ef08d8a9 handle migration before setting restricted 2021-07-30 18:43:50 +02:00
Valere
2f16a7fff3 Restricted room mgmt when supported 2021-07-30 18:43:34 +02:00
Valere
3da20aea29 Cleaning 2021-07-30 18:43:34 +02:00
Valere
6c2a917d9f WIP 2021-07-30 18:43:34 +02:00
SpiritCroc
c3f3e13d26 [TMP] Automatic upstream merge preparation
Change-Id: I980573f83c23136057e6cf47093567d89a023458
2021-07-30 18:33:30 +02:00
SpiritCroc
26b1a478f0 Automatic revert to unchanged upstream strings, pt.1
Change-Id: Ieaa970a813aa29bdc792add82c43f73062262056
2021-07-30 18:33:30 +02:00
Onuray Sahin
c7c589354e version++ 2021-07-30 18:01:22 +03:00
Onuray Sahin
53568f1477 Merge branch 'develop' into main
* develop: (127 commits)
  fastlane changelog added.
  Changelog added.
  Fix lint error.
  Translated using Weblate (Slovenian)
  Lint fixes.
  cleanup
  Update initial recording state to restore from background.
  Hide mic if there is a draft message.
  Migration to cleanup orphan TrustLevelEntities
  Design review fixes.
  Better algorithm to update user devices Should fix the problem of too many TrustLevelEntity objects
  Small optimization
  Translated using Weblate (Chinese (Traditional))
  Translated using Weblate (Italian)
  Translated using Weblate (Hungarian)
  Translated using Weblate (Hungarian)
  Fix wording when verification is cancelled.
  Design review fixes.
  Do not check the baseURL to override if it is the same than the one previously known and used
  Translated using Weblate (Portuguese (Brazil))
  ...
2021-07-30 17:55:56 +03:00
Onuray Sahin
3900a3ef33 fastlane changelog added. 2021-07-30 17:44:09 +03:00
Onuray Sahin
e7d9ffc992 Changelog added. 2021-07-30 17:35:04 +03:00
Onuray Sahin
c6bd6e4961
Merge pull request #3598 from vector-im/feature/ons/voice_message
Voice Message
2021-07-30 17:24:17 +03:00
Onuray Sahin
8e28872c9f Fix lint error. 2021-07-30 17:17:55 +03:00
Onuray Sahin
10bd1006e1
Merge pull request #3762 from RiotTranslateBot/weblate-element-android-element-app
Translations update from Weblate
2021-07-30 17:14:32 +03:00
Weblate
7e79473df5 Merge branch 'origin/develop' into Weblate. 2021-07-30 12:37:18 +00:00
Vojko Rajh
d4d43f228c Translated using Weblate (Slovenian)
Currently translated at 1.0% (27 of 2518 strings)

Translation: Element Android/Element Android App
Translate-URL: https://translate.element.io/projects/element-android/element-app/sl/
2021-07-30 12:36:56 +00:00
Onuray Sahin
1aa706dee5 Lint fixes. 2021-07-30 15:25:02 +03:00
Benoit Marty
7cd90b0b14
Merge pull request #3760 from vector-im/feature/bma/otk1
2 small fixes
2021-07-30 12:55:57 +02:00
Florian Renaud
0a08746937 Set DirectMessagesContent immutable 2021-07-30 11:20:35 +02:00
Benoit Marty
25f25b0e95
Merge pull request #3757 from vector-im/feature/bma/trustLevelEntity
Cleanup TrustLevelEntity
2021-07-30 11:01:01 +02:00
Benoit Marty
57f3a2437e cleanup 2021-07-30 10:59:46 +02:00
Onuray Sahin
cfe64eed2a Update initial recording state to restore from background. 2021-07-30 11:27:14 +03:00
Onuray Sahin
e945b8911c Hide mic if there is a draft message. 2021-07-30 11:14:29 +03:00
ganfra
ec09532df6 Timeline call tiles: fix call event grouper 2021-07-29 20:00:43 +02:00
ganfra
dc7cc2ed5c Timeline call tiles: remove usage of TimelineControllerInterceptorHelper. 2021-07-29 19:23:55 +02:00
Benoit Marty
54f707644c Migration to cleanup orphan TrustLevelEntities 2021-07-29 17:42:55 +02:00
Onuray Sahin
cdd2fca258 Design review fixes. 2021-07-29 18:41:29 +03:00
Benoit Marty
b4e7f10019 Better algorithm to update user devices
Should fix the problem of too many TrustLevelEntity objects
2021-07-29 16:46:09 +02:00
Florian Renaud
a399747bb4 change 2021-07-29 15:55:42 +02:00
Benoit Marty
5eb794f8af Small optimization 2021-07-29 15:39:03 +02:00
chagai95
426389194e
removing double the 2021-07-29 13:35:03 +02:00
ganfra
f405532e4c Introduces CallEventGrouper so we can manage properly call history 2021-07-29 12:06:44 +02:00
Florian Renaud
ac56b1ef3e Update account data for invited users by email
When an user has been invited by email to a DM, account data entry was stuck on the user email after the user account creation.
When the user has joined element, an event m.room.member is triggered for each room attached to the user, containing a third party invite with the user matrix id. We use this event to update the user account with the matrix id.
2021-07-29 09:37:33 +02:00
Jeff Huang
ec87faa24b Translated using Weblate (Chinese (Traditional))
Currently translated at 100.0% (24 of 24 strings)

Translation: Element Android/Element Android Store
Translate-URL: https://translate.element.io/projects/element-android/element-store/zh_Hant/
2021-07-28 21:25:13 +00:00